Understanding Eprescribing Software
In the rapidly evolving landscape of healthcare, eprescribing software has surfaced as a vital tool for improving the prescription process. This technology not only facilitates the digital transmission of prescriptions directly from healthcare providers to pharmacies, but it also enhances overall patient safety and streamlines the medication management process.
What is Eprescribing Software?
Eprescribing software is a digital solution designed to allow healthcare providers to create and send prescription orders electronically. This software connects directly to pharmacies, reducing paper-based errors and enabling a more efficient workflow in clinical practices. With capabilities that extend beyond merely prescribing medications, it often integrates additional functionalities such as medication history, formulary checks, and patient education initiatives. Thus, it plays a key role in the broader framework of electronic health records (EHR).
Key Features of Eprescribing Software
The effectiveness of any eprescribing software hinges on several critical features:
- Medication History Access: Providers can view patients’ medication histories, aiding in safe prescribing practices.
- Formulary Checking: The software checks whether prescribed medications are covered under the patient’s insurance plan, reducing out-of-pocket costs for patients.
- Drug Interaction Alerts: Alerts regarding potential drug interactions can be generated, which is crucial for patient safety.
- Ease of Use: Intuitive user interfaces are designed to help providers easily navigate the software, thereby minimizing disruptions to workflow.
- Integration Capabilities: The ability to integrate with EHR and practice management systems for seamless operation is essential.
- Patient Communication Tools: Some solutions include features that facilitate communication with patients about their prescriptions, including dosage instructions and potential side effects.

Compliance and Regulations in Eprescribing
Understanding HIPAA and Patient Privacy
With the implementation of any electronic health record system or software, safeguarding patient information is critical. The Health Insurance Portability and Accountability Act (HIPAA) sets national standards for the protection of patient data:
- Privacy Rules: These set forth requirements for healthcare providers to protect patients’ private information.
- Security Rules: Mandate the safeguarding of electronic health information through proper technical, administrative, and physical safeguards.
- Compliance Obligations: Regular audits and training are necessary to ensure that all aspects of the software align with HIPAA regulations.
Regulatory Requirements for Eprescribing Software
In addition to HIPAA, there are other regulatory considerations related to eprescribing software, which include:
- DEA Regulations: Eprescribing of controlled substances requires software to meet specific criteria prescribed by the Drug Enforcement Administration (DEA).
- State Regulations: Each state may have different regulations regarding controlled substances, including reporting requirements.

Improving Patient Outcomes with Eprescribing Software
Reducing Medication Errors
Medication errors are a significant concern in healthcare, leading to adverse patient outcomes. Eprescribing software offers tools that dramatically reduce errors:
- Elimination of Illegible Handwriting: Digital prescriptions eliminate confusion resulting from unreadable handwriting.
- Automated Alerts: The software can provide real-time alerts regarding drug interactions, allergies, and contraindications, enhancing patient safety.
Enhancing Prescription Accuracy
Accuracy in prescribing is paramount. Eprescribing software streamlines this process by:
- Standardized Prescribing Practices: Promoting standardization reduces variability in how medications are prescribed, allowing for more precise orders.
- Direct Pharmacy Communication: Sending prescriptions electronically facilitates direct communication with pharmacies, minimizing errors during transcriptions.
Streamlining Patient Medication Management
By facilitating better communication with both patients and pharmacies, eprescribing software enhances medication management:
- Simplified Refill Processes: Patients can request refills electronically, which can be managed directly within the software.
- Enhanced Adherence Tools: Many systems have built-in tools for tracking patient adherence and sending reminders, increasing the likelihood of medication compliance.
